Revolutionizing Construction: Caterpillar and FieldAI's Partnership
In a groundbreaking move for the construction industry, Caterpillar has teamed up with FieldAI to synergize their expertise in heavy machinery and cutting-edge AI technology. This collaboration aims to transform traditional construction practices by enabling autonomous capabilities in machines, enhancing efficiency and safety across job sites.
Combining Expertise for Autonomous Solutions
Caterpillar, a titan in heavy equipment manufacturing, is no stranger to innovation. This joint venture with FieldAI, a leader in artificial intelligence for robotics, marks a significant leap forward. Their focus on integrating operational data from construction environments with sophisticated AI models is certain to yield advanced solutions tailored for real-world applications.
The partnership will initially explore autonomous inspections, allowing machines to inspect their surroundings and report potential hazards. This could fundamentally change how construction teams interact with their sites, as machines can now take on labor-intensive tasks traditionally performed by humans.

Making Data Work: AI's Impact on Construction Decisions
The integration of AI and robotics goes beyond mere automation. Jaime Mineart, Caterpillar's Chief Technology Officer, stresses that the future lies in harmonizing human expertise with AI-driven machines. This partnership is equipped to turn complex data into actionable insights, allowing construction teams to make informed decisions swiftly. By leveraging FieldAI's robot-agnostic foundations, Caterpillar can streamline operations and maximize productivity.
Moreover, the ability to create digital twins of job sites through AI technology can lead to more significant efficiencies, allowing real-time data assessment and predictive analysis. This could be a game-changer for project management, risk assessment, and overall project delivery.
